Rarely does a prime, entry-level, riverside apartment in Hawthorne become available to the market.

This excellent property is located directly across from Hawthorne ferry and Hardcastle Park, in a boutique seven unit complex on a land parcel of 1313 square meters.

This first floor apartment has a northern aspect catching the cool breezes and offers a river view from the rear balcony. The apartment is perfect for those seeking to immerse themselves into the highly sought-after Hawthorne / Bulimba lifestyle.

Features include:
Two spacious bedrooms both with built in wardrobes
Open Plan dining and lounge
Kitchen offering an abundance of floor and wall cupboard space
Gas benchtop cooking
Single lock up garage
Bus stop at your doorstep
Walking distance to the Hawthorne Cineplex and the cafe precincts.

This excellent unit is at the absolute pinnacle of convenience and location.
